This has been my long time beef with potential employers.  

My contention, is that if the essential functions of the job do not require driving a car, then the drivers license requirement is not a bona fide requirement and it is my perception that the drivers license requirement is designed to screen out disabled persons or other affected persons.  

I do not buy the employer's argument of "liability" or "there will always be a time that you will be asked to drive the agency car," nor do I buy the argument of "to ensure that the worker gets their _ _ _ to work."  

The plain reading of the announcement shows that the drivers license requirement is artificial criteria.  That is my long time opinion.

> 11:05: Junior Financial Analyst
>     
> Type of Position     Full
> Time    
> Pay
> Range     $23.04/hr-$31.17/hr   
> 
> Posting
> Date     2/25/2011   
> 
> Application Deadline     When
> filled, may close at any time without
> notice.    
>            
> Job Description    
> 
> 
> SUMMARY
> 
> A responsible position within the Administrative Services
> Department
> performing a variety of financial analysis and monitoring
> of financial
> plans, fixed assets, ridership, and grant reporting
> compliance. 
> 
> SCOPE OF RESPONSIBILITY
> 
> The incumbent will perform new and recurring processes with
> occasional
> variations from the norm involving a high degree of
> complexity and will
> be responsible to operate within established procedures.
> Contacts
> contain confidential/sensitive information necessitating
> discretion at
> all times.
> 
> Work is performed under moderate supervision from the
> Financial Manager
> and considerable judgment is expected to be exercised in
> the execution
> of duties. Errors in account coding could result in
> inaccurate reporting
> of C-TRAN's financial condition.
> 
> 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
> 
> The following summarizes the essential or key
> responsibilities/attributes of the position the incumbent
> will be
> required to perform with or without reasonable
> accommodation:
> 
> Assists in the preparation of all aspects of C-TRAN's
> biennial budget
> and budget revisions. Assists in the development of
> explanatory
> information (text and charts) to inform diverse groups
> about the
> agency's budget.
> 
> Performs financial analysis on special one-time and ongoing
> projects as
> directed. This may include responding to surveys, reviewing
> emphasis
> areas identified, and researching other agencies to provide
> data to
> senior management.
> 
> Utilizes financial and operating statistics to assist in
> the preparation
> of reports for federal, state, and local recipients
> following the
> prescribed or developed format. Assists in preparing annual
> federal
> report by gathering, reviewing, and analyzing data to
> ensure compliance
> with federal requirements and continuation of grant
> allocations. Assists
> in preparing annual state report and provides capital
> purchase
> information and cash flow sheets to meet Transit
> Development Plan state
> requirements. 
> 
> Prepares assigned month end journal entries and general
> ledger accounts
> including research and reconciliations. Gathers and enters
> information
> for Fixed Asset accounting and physical inventory counting
> including
> Small and Attractive inventory. 
> 
> Provides support for the monthly reporting of passenger
> ridership
> requiring knowledge of the internal tracking system, the
> farebox
> database, automated passenger counting, and the National
> Transit
> Database (NTD) system.
> 
> Analyzes financial impact of labor contracts. Works with
> management
> staff during labor negotiations to cost out labor
> proposals.
> 
> Assists project manager in tracking costs of projects to
> contracts.
> 
> Prepares and enters grant receiving and billing requests.
> Retains
> documentation of these transactions and updates electronic
> databases.
> 
> Processes daily purchase orders in compliance with
> procurement policy
> and procedures including reviewing budget availability and
> general
> ledger coding. 
> 
> Assists in preparing monthly management reports and
> reports, which
> compare C-TRAN's performance to other peer systems as
> directed.
> Management reports include, but are not limited to, the
> analysis of
> actual to budget results and performance indicator
> reporting.
> 
> Researches inconsistencies and anomalies in records and
> reports,
> interprets findings, and makes recommendations.
> 
> OTHER FUNCTIONS
> 
> Assists in preparing the Comprehensive Annual Financial
> Report.
> 
> Participates in meetings and training and provides input as
> needed.
> 
> Performs other related finance activities as may be
> developed and
> assigned by the Financial Manager.
> 
> K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ES
> 
> Requires a Bachelor's degree with related course work and
> emphasis in
> business administration, finance, or accounting with at
> least two years'
> related work experience sufficient to perform thoroughly
> and accurately
> the full scope of responsibility as outlined in the job
> description.
> Experience in public sector and familiarity with FTA grant
> processes
> desired.
> 
> Requires strong analytical, research, writing, and
> budgeting skills and
> a proven ability to exhibit tact and diplomacy to achieve
> desired
> results; ability to work effectively with all levels of
> staff and
> vendors with varying levels of expertise; ability to
> maintain
> confidentiality; ability to explain complex information in
> a clear,
> concise manner, both orally and in writing; and
> intermediate level
> skills in Microsoft Word and Excel. 
> 
> ADDITIONAL REQUIREMENTS
> 
> Regular, dependable attendance is required.
> 
> A valid driver's license from state of residence and a good
> driving
> record are preferred.
